## What is Electric?
Electric provides an [HTTP API](https://electric-sql.com/docs/api/http) for syncing [Shapes](https://electric-sql.com/docs/guides/shapes) of data from Postgres. This can be used directly or via [client libraries](https://electric-sql.com/docs/api/clients/typescript) and [integrations](https://electric-sql.com/docs/api/integrations/react).

## Getting Started
See the [Quickstart guide](https://electric-sql.com/docs/quickstart) to get up and running. In short, you need to:
1. have a Postgres database with logical replication enabled; and then to
2. run Electric in front of it, connected via `DATABASE_URL`
For example, using [Docker Compose](https://docs.docker.com/compose/) from the root of this repo:
```sh
docker compose -f .support/docker-compose.yml up
```
You can then use the [HTTP API](https://electric-sql/docs/api/http) to sync data from your Postgres. For example, to start syncing the whole `foo` table:
```sh
curl -i 'http://localhost:3000/v1/shape/foo?offset=-1'
```
Or use one of the clients or integrations, such as the [`useShape`](https://electric-sql/docs/api/integrations/react) React hook:
```jsx
import { useShape } from '@electric-sql/react'
function Component() {
const { data } = useShape({
url: `http://localhost:3000/v1/shape/foo`,
where: `title LIKE 'foo%'`,
})
return JSON.stringify(data)
}
```

## Developing Electric
We're using [asdf](https://asdf-vm.com/) to install Elixir, Erlang, and Node.js. Versions are defined in [.tool-versions](.tool-versions).
### Mac setup
```sh
brew install asdf
asdf plugin-add nodejs elixir erlang
asdf install
```
You'll probably need to fiddle with your bash/zsh/etc rc file to load the right tool into your environment.
